The population of Collingsworth County, Texas is 2,733 as of the 2023 American Community Survey, making it the 227th-largest county in Texas. The median household income is $60,165, the median home value is $108,400, and the median age is 38.1.

The population of Collingsworth County has declined 14.5% since 2010 (3,054 → 2,611), a -1.11% annualized rate.

About Collingsworth County, TX

The poverty rate is what most separates Collingsworth County from the typical county: 25.4% of residents live below the federal poverty line, against 12.4% nationally. Collingsworth County is a county in Texas with a population of 2,733.

Median household income is $60,165, below the US median of $78,538. Poverty is among the highest of comparable US counties: 25.4%, above the national 12.4%. Housing is relatively affordable, with a median home value of $108,400, with typical rent around $619.

Roughly 26.0% of adults have a bachelor’s, below the national 35.0%. About 6.5% of the workforce is home-based, below the national 14.0%, and the average commute runs about 14 minutes each way.

The elevated poverty rate is the context for the rest of the profile in Collingsworth County: it pulls on median income, housing tenure, and the share of residents with a college degree.

Collingsworth County Population History (2010-2024)

The county of Collingsworth County had a population of 3,054 in 2010 and 2,611 in 2024, a -14.5% growth over 14 years. The peak was 3,098 in 2013. Average annual growth rate: -1.07%.
